2. Voltage Gauge vs. Shunt Monitor: What's the Difference?
This is the biggest decision. A simple voltage gauge (like the Linkstyle or LoveDeal) is cheap and shows voltage, which roughly correlates to charge. It’s fine for basic checks. A shunt monitor (like the FOXWELL or LNEX) is the gold standard. It measures current flowing in and out to calculate the true state-of-charge (SOC). For accurate “remaining time” estimates and protecting expensive lithium batteries, a shunt is non-negotiable.
3. Key Features to Look For in an RV Battery Monitor
Accuracy & Compatibility: Ensure it works with your battery type (Lead-acid, AGM, LiFePO4) and voltage (12V, 24V). Shunt-based monitors are inherently more accurate.
Display & Connectivity: Do you want a local screen, Bluetooth to your phone, or both? A bright, readable screen is crucial for dash mounting. Bluetooth is great for remote checks.
Alarms & Protection: Programmable alarms for low voltage or capacity are lifesavers. They alert you before damage occurs.
Ease of Installation: Look for clear instructions, long cables, and features like reverse polarity protection. Shunt installation requires wiring to the battery negative, but many are designed to be DIY-friendly.
4. Installation Tips for a Hassle-Free Setup
First, disconnect your battery before touching any wires. For shunt monitors, install the shunt directly on the negative terminal of the battery you’re monitoring-all loads must go through it. Use the provided holders or brackets to secure it. Run the display cable neatly, away from heat sources or moving parts. For Bluetooth models, download the app before you start and follow the pairing instructions step-by-step. Take your time; a correct install ensures accurate readings.

Frequently Asked Questions
1. Do I really need a shunt for accurate battery monitoring in my RV?
Yes, if you want to know your true state-of-charge. Voltage alone can be misleading, especially under load or with certain battery chemistries. A shunt measures the actual current going in and out, calculating the exact amp-hours used and remaining. For lithium batteries or serious off-grid use, a shunt monitor is a must-have to prevent over-discharge and extend battery life.
2. Can I use a car battery monitor for my RV?
Sometimes, but check the specs carefully. Many car monitors (like the ANCEL BM200) are designed for 12V starting batteries and focus on cranking tests. RVs often have dual battery banks (house and starter) or higher voltage components. Look for a monitor that explicitly supports the voltage range and battery types (e.g., deep-cycle) used in your RV system for the best results.
3. How difficult is it to install a shunt-based battery monitor?
It’s a moderate DIY project. The key step is installing the shunt in-line on the negative battery terminal, so all current flows through it. This requires disconnecting the battery and rerouting the main negative cable. Most kits come with clear guides and all hardware. If you’re comfortable with basic wiring and following instructions, you can do it in under an hour. If not, consider hiring an RV technician.
4. Will a Bluetooth battery monitor drain my RV battery?
Minimally. Quality monitors like the ANCEL or FOXWELL models are designed with ultra-low power consumption (often less than 1mA). This is negligible compared to typical RV loads. You can leave them connected permanently without worrying about a significant drain on your battery bank.
5. What's the most important feature for monitoring lithium (LiFePO4) batteries?
Accuracy and proper voltage calibration. Lithium batteries have a very flat voltage curve, meaning voltage alone is a poor indicator of charge. A high-precision shunt monitor that can be calibrated for lithium chemistry is crucial. Also, look for programmable low-voltage alarms specific to lithium’s safe discharge limits to avoid damaging the cells.
